The past year has marked a turning point for Chinese AI. Since DeepSeek released its R1 reasoning model in January 2025, Chinese companies have repeatedly delivered AI models that match the performance of leading Western models at a fraction of the cost. Kimi K2.5 is Moonshot AI''s native multimodal model, delivering state-of-the-art visual coding capability and a self-directed agent swarm paradigm. Built on Kimi K2 with continued pretraining over approximately 15T mixed visual and text tokens, it delivers strong performance in general reasoning, visual coding, and agentic tool-calling.
Kimi K2 Thinking is Moonshot AI’s most advanced open reasoning model to date, extending the K2 series into agentic, long-horizon reasoning. Built on the trillion-parameter Mixture-of-Experts (MoE) architecture introduced in Kimi K2, it activates 32 billion parameters per forward pass and supports 256 k-token context windows. The model is optimized for persistent step-by-step thought, dynamic tool invocation, and complex reasoning workflows that span hundreds of turns. It interleaves step-by-step reasoning with tool use, enabling autonomous research, coding, and writing that can persist for hundreds of sequential actions without drift. It sets new open-source benchmarks on HLE, BrowseComp, SWE-Multilingual, and LiveCodeBench, while maintaining stable multi-agent behavior through 200–300 tool calls. Built on a large-scale MoE architecture with MuonClip optimization, it combines strong reasoning depth with high inference efficiency for demanding agentic and analytical tasks.
